Hit Chicken Creek East from about 8:00-11:30 (one of the guys with us decided he wanted to leave early). I had good action from the moment my line entered the water. Fished in 31' and marked most fish between 25'-15'. Iced four cuts measured around 19" each. Most hits came while jigging. Used white paddle bug with wax worm and a yellow and white tube with salmon egg powerbate. Missed a ton more too. I was blown away with how many I missed. Was a stellar day on the Berry.
